rubrrick Posted July 27, 2011 #4 Share Posted July 27, 2011 To the best of my knowledge, wet bars are available on RS's throughout the fleet. Also, the only way that spirits will be provided, is with the help of the group co ordinator, who will be happy, for a certain amount of money, to provide you with a bartender. It's not inexpensive, and normally reserved for those that want to throw a party in their RS. Otherwise, it's a good looking bar, with stools, and a sink and a mini frige (that sometimes works).:rolleyes: Rick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
